The realm of computational physics has truly beheld impressive developments recently, especially in specialized handling techniques that harness quantum mechanical principles. The quantum annealing procedure embodies one among some of the most promising strategies to solving optimisation problems that have undeniably commonly challenged conventional computing systems. This approach leverages the intrinsic tendency of quantum systems to work out into lowest power states, successfully discovering peak outcomes to complicated mathematical problems. The technique has proven particularly useful in addressing combinatorial optimisation challenges, where traditional algorithms may require rapid time to find solutions. Industries ranging from logistics and supply chain management to drug research and economic modeling have initiated to appreciate the potential of these quantum-inspired strategies. The underlying physics involves developing a quantum system that organically progresses in the direction of the answer of the specified issue, utilizing quantum tunnelling forces to get out of local minima that might ensnare classical algorithms.
